The Capitalist Manifesto argues that capitalism is the most moral and practical system for advancing human progress. Through a combination of historical analysis, philosophical reasoning, and real-world examples, the book illustrates how individual rights, free markets, and personal responsibility foster innovation, prosperity, and a higher standard of living for all. It challenges prevailing misconceptions about capitalism and makes a compelling case for its ethical foundations and necessity in building a thriving society.
